Jeffrey Morgan 6a7c3f188e openclaw: run onboarding for fresh installs (#14006)
When launching OpenClaw without prior onboarding, run the onboarding
wizard instead of going straight to gateway. This ensures proper
gateway configuration (mode, token, etc.) before first use.

- Add onboarded() to check for wizard.lastRunAt marker in config
- Run onboard with --auth-choice skip --gateway-token ollama for fresh installs
- Existing installs (onboarding completed) run gateway directly
